Rental space for up to 60 crafts is available at the kayak launch next to the cul-de-sac on Canal Way East. These slots are leased for a 2-year period, beginning on odd-numbered years. The next rental term is scheduled for the 2021-2022 term. Only Salt Pond homeowners in good standing with the Salt Pond HOA are eligible for a space. Each household is limited to one slot, and the slots will be allocated on a first-come basis. To apply for a kayak/canoe rack space, please submit the below application AFTER an announcement is made that applications are being accepted for the 2021-2022 rental term.
